More than a decade of professional experience in analyzing, designing, development, implementation and testing of software systems using Java, Enterprise Java and Spring MVC frameworks using OOPS and OOAD pattern.
Solid understanding of OOAD concepts and Java design patterns and how they fit with business needs.
Expertise in developing application using SOA, Web Services, WSDL, SOAP, Mule ESB, Java, J2EE, Spring, Hibernate, Struts, AJAX, JSF, JPA, EJB, JSP, Servlets, JSTL, JMS, JNDI, JDBC, Ant, Maven.
Worked on various frameworks such as MVC, Struts, Spring Core and Spring MVC.
Designed & developed complex Service Oriented Architecture (SOA) applications, integrating multiple Web Services...